Stella Theresa Snabb was born January 16, 1913 at Thief River Falls to Martin and Betsey (Larson) Stokke. She married Ernest A. Snabb February 7, 1942 in French Lake Township where they then farmed. She was a homemaker and worked for Leef Brothers Laundry, Minneapolis, then did cleaning of homes, cabins & offices in the Annandale area. Stella was a member of Annandale United Methodist Church, United Methodist Women & South Haven VFW Post #7332 Auxiliary. She was a former Sunday School Teacher, Bendix Elementary Foster Grandparent and Annandale Care Center Volunteer. She loved kids, card playing, sewing, cross-stitching, needlework, quilting, rug making, canning, and making jams & jellies. Stella had always wanted to be a nurse and really loved it when she could take care of people.
